Books like Klara's new world by Jeanette Winter


Klara’s New World chronicles the trials of a Swedish family during their migration to America, highlighting the hardships they face and the resilience they muster. With a focus on family dynamics and the immigrant experience, the novel offers a youthful perspective on historical migration.
First publish date: 1992
Genre: Historical Fiction/19th Century Historical Fiction
